This print showcases the legendary figure of Homer, an ancient Greek epic poet whose influence on literature and culture remains unparalleled. Taken from The National Encyclopaedia: A Dictionary of Universal Knowledge, published around 1890, this archival gem offers a glimpse into the past and allows us to connect with one of history's greatest literary minds. Homer's contributions to Greek poetry are immeasurable, as he is credited with composing two monumental works: the Iliad and the Odyssey. These epics delve into timeless themes such as heroism, love, fate, and the human condition. Through his vivid storytelling abilities, Homer transported readers to distant lands filled with gods and goddesses, heroes and villains.
